Just want to let you all know I've begun sorting out the blocks that have arrived. As usual, I pull a few at random from every package to check construction. I never comment on block choice or artistic issues as that's subjective and I'm the least artistic person you know. Construction is my focus: quarter inch seams, short stitch length (12 per inch minimum) to hold fabric together, no use of selvages, and 12 1/2 inch square blocks or as reasonably close as you can get. These are what I'm looking for. The process is quick if everyone followed the rules, and not so quick if they didn't. Here's to a very quick sort!
